8,139 residents live across 4 ZIPs covering 1,709 sq mi, served by 4 distinct USPS-recognized cities.
Population moved from 9,243 to 8,139 from 2014 to 2024 — a -11.9% change. 0 ZIPs gained residents, 4 lost.
The county's wealthiest ZIP 69354 (Marsland, $99,018 median) and poorest ZIP 69337 (Chadron, $54,306) are 40.6 miles apart — a 1.8× income gap across local geography.
Median home values vary 2.9× across this county — from $57,100 in 69367 (Whitney) to $163,800 in 69337 (Chadron).
Density varies 35× across the county — from 0 people/sq mi in 69367 (Whitney) to 11 in 69337 (Chadron).
Educational attainment ranges from 29.5% bachelor's+ in 69339 (Crawford) to 43.6% in 69354 (Marsland) — the breadth of educational profiles across the area.
Within Nebraska, this is the #78 most populous of 107 counties and ranks #15 for median household income .
Weighted by population, the typical household earns about $57,253 across the county — reflecting what a typical resident sees, not a simple ZIP average.
36.2% of adults age 25+ hold a bachelor's degree or higher (1,881 of 5,191 reporting).
